Overview of 5SGXEA4H2F35I3G – Stratix® V GX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A), 420,000 logic elements
The 5SGXEA4H2F35I3G is a Stratix® V GX family FPGA by Intel, delivered in a 1152-FBGA (35×35) package. It combines a large logic fabric, substantial on-chip RAM, and a high I/O count for demanding programmable logic applications.
With 420,000 logic elements, approximately 37.9 Mbits of embedded memory and 552 I/Os, this industrial-grade device is targeted at high-capacity designs that require extensive logic, memory resources, and broad external connectivity while operating across a wide temperature range.
Key Features
- Core Logic 420,000 logic elements provide significant programmable capacity for complex digital functions and system integration.
- On-chip Memory Approximately 37.9 Mbits of embedded memory for buffering, state storage, and high-speed data handling.
- I/O Density 552 user I/Os to support extensive external interfaces, parallel buses, and board-level integration.
- Transceiver Options (Series-Level) Stratix V GX devices include transceiver speed-grade options (the Stratix V GX family datasheet lists GX channel grades up to 14.1 Gbps), enabling high-speed serial connectivity where applicable.
- Power Core voltage supply range: 820 mV to 880 mV, allowing precise core power planning and regulation for the device.
- Package & Mounting 1152-BBGA, FCBGA (supplier device package: 1152-FBGA (35×35)); surface-mount package suitable for high-density PCB designs.
- Temperature & Grade Industrial grade with an operating temperature range of −40 °C to 100 °C for deployment in industrial environments.
- Compliance RoHS compliant.
